well lets just say that the '05 model year is here.. technically making the '03 model two years old. As of now i am finding '03 Touring Model Z's for around $23k - $24K with about 20k miles.

Now if you are gonna buy an '04 in two years from now.. that would make it a 3 year old car... (technically, if it was bought at the beginning of 2004) .. so that would be like me adding a year of depreciation onto an '03.. I'm not sure how much that would come to, but it'll have to be less than $24k.. i'm guessing around $21,000..

but that's just my reasoning
